Sports Broadcaster & Entrepreneur Lindsay McCormick Talks March Madness & Filming Elevator Pitch Season 4
Lindsay McCormick is a sports broadcaster from Houston, Texas, whose career has taken her from hosting live events for Super Bowl XLIX to guest corresponding forĀ Showtime at the most anticipated fight of the decade: Mayweather vs Pacquiao. Sheās hosted the stages for Super Bowl Sponsor, SAP alongside Marshall Faulk in SanĀ Francisco, was a sideline reporter for the quarterfinals of ESPNās The Basketball Tournament, and in 2013 hit the road with NBC’s “Sunday Night Football” as their Social Host.Ā Lindsay hosted the 2012 NFL Draft for CBS Sports, “The Fan” on Comcast SportsNet, and was a panel analyst for “Rip City Live.ā She also appeared on ESPN.com’s “StreakĀ for the Cash” and “ESPN College Pick’em,” MtvUās “The Dean’s List,ā and on TopRank.com covering the Timothy Bradley vs Jessie Vargas fight. Lindsay appeared on the big screen opposite Shemar Moore playing a talk show host in the romantic comedy, āThe Bounce Back.ā And she can currently be seen guest judging on Entrepreneurās āElevator Pitch.”

If you had to pick a final score against the Cavaliers on Saturday what would it be and why?
LM: Itās very tough to pick against Auburn after watching their historic run against perennial powerhouses Kansas, UNC, and Kentucky. So with that said Iām picking them to win by three.Ā I like this matchup for Auburn as well. Virginia plays a slower game and tries to get the ball to their low post guys. Auburn loves a fast-paced game. As long as the Tigers can speedĀ things up and force turnovers, the game will be in their favor.
